Impact of Sleep on Metabolism



Lack of rest can considerably slow down your metabolic rate and hinder your weight management progression. When you do not get adequate rest, your body's capability to control hormonal agents like insulin, cortisol, and ghrelin is disrupted. This discrepancy can result in enhanced appetite, food cravings for unhealthy foods, and a decrease in the number of calories your body burns at rest.

Study has shown that sleep deprival can alter your metabolic process in a manner that makes it more challenging to drop weight. When you're sleep-deprived, your body often tends to keep fat stores and burn less calories, making it more difficult to produce the calorie deficiency needed for weight management. In addition, insufficient rest can affect your energy levels and motivation to workout, more hindering your progression towards your weight loss goals.


To support your metabolism and weight-loss initiatives, prioritize getting 7-9 hours of high quality sleep each night. By boosting your rest behaviors, you can enhance your body's capability to control hormones, boost metabolic rate, and sustain your weight loss trip.

Impact of Sleep on Appetite Hormonal Agents



Obtaining sufficient rest plays an important function in managing appetite hormones, affecting your hunger and food choices. When you don't obtain sufficient rest, it can disrupt the balance of crucial hormones that manage cravings and satiation, resulting in increased cravings and overeating.

Right here's exactly how sleep influences your appetite hormonal agents:

- ** Leptin Degrees **: Rest deprival can lower leptin degrees, the hormone responsible for signifying volume to your mind. When leptin degrees are low, you may feel hungrier and much less satisfied after eating.

- ** Ghrelin Levels **: Absence of rest has a tendency to enhance ghrelin levels, the hormonal agent that boosts cravings. Elevated ghrelin degrees can make you hunger for more high-calorie foods, causing prospective weight gain.
